9.III. ZO2020-0016SE 58 Gables Drive Special Exception (PDF)
Applicant Gabriel Schweier outlined his application for Short Term Lodging to the Board. He noted that
he has been doing it for several years (and provided documentation from 2014 to present) utilizing a
local rental agent. He noted that he has not had any issues with the renters.
The Board discussed the application and clarified the answers to the Special Exception application
questions with the applicant. The Board had concerns to the number of people allowed, parking, etc.
D. Trefethen explained that those issues are part of the Short Term Lodging permit application
process. The Special Exception being applied for is the first step to allow the applicant to apply for a
permit.
At 7:09 PM S. Bogert opened the public hearing. Due to the short delay on Zoom the Board waited a
few minutes to allow the public to speak/call in.
At 7:13 PM, with no one to speak for or against the application, S. Bogert closed the public hearing.
The Board asked the applicant about Southdown and the Village that he is located in. The applicant
noted that the village allows short term lodging and that he has not received complaints. At this point,
a member of the public indicated that they would like to speak, they had a technical issue and could
not correct it while the public hearing was open. S. Bogert allowed him to speak, he identified himself
as Peter Thompson, Treasurer for the Gables Village. He noted that the village has a minimum of one
week stay for short term rentals, each unit has assigned parking, and that, due to the unique character
of each unit, the number of people is not a set number. He wanted to clarify this as the Board had
questions regarding these issues.
The Board briefly discussed the answers to the questions again.

O. Gibbs made a motion to approve Application ZO2020-0016SE 58 Gables Drive Special Exception to
allow Short Term Lodging.
a. The use requested is specifically authorized in the chapter; AND
The use is allowed by Special Exception in the RS Zone
b. The requested use will not increase demand for municipal services; AND
The unit is rented to same number of people who live there; there will be no additional demand on
municipal services;
c. Any special provisions for the use as set forth in this chapter are fulfilled; AND
Granting of the Special Exception meets any special provisions;
d. The requested use will not create hazards to the health, safety, or general welfare of the public; AND
The unit is rented to families; it will not create hazards to the the health, safety, or general welfare of
the public;
e. The requested use meets ONE of the two following criteria:
(1) The applicant can demonstrate that the use in question has been common practice at this specific
property and structure for a period of not less than five (5) years prior to the enactment of the Short-
Term Lodging Ordinance:
The applicant has provided copies of rental company agreements dating back to 2014, meeting the five
year requirement.
Discussion: The board discussed what would occur if the property were transferred to another owner.
O. Gibbs amended the motion to include the condition that the Special Exception would no longer be
valid if the property were to change ownership name.
G. Ober seconded the amended motion.
All in favor (4-0)
